Exactly what is a Stator and So how exactly does It Operate?
The stator is part of the bike’s alternator technique. It’s created up of a number of coils organized within a circular sample round the engine’s crankshaft. As the motor rotates, the stator’s coils make alternating existing (AC) energy. This AC ability is then despatched for the rectifier/regulator, exactly where it’s transformed into immediate recent (DC) electric power, and that is accustomed to charge the battery and operate electrical parts just like the lights, ignition, and a lot more.

Common Signs or symptoms of a Defective Stator
Whether or not you might be replacing an OEM or aftermarket stator, it is vital to pay attention to the indications of a failing stator. Below are a few typical symptoms that your stator may possibly need alternative:
Battery not charging: If the stator is faulty, it is probably not producing plenty of energy to cost the battery.
Electrical factors malfunctioning: Dim or flickering lights, malfunctioning ignition, or other electrical concerns is often brought on by a foul stator.
Engine misfires or stalls: A faulty stator can disrupt the facility supply on the ignition procedure, leading to the motor to misfire or stall.
Burning smell or discoloration: A burning odor or seen discoloration about the stator could suggest overheating or harm.
